# distant ssh2 [![Crates.io][distant_crates_img]][distant_crates_lnk] [![Docs.rs][distant_doc_img]][distant_doc_lnk] [![Rustc 1.51.0][distant_rustc_img]][distant_rustc_lnk] [distant_crates_img]: https://img.shields.io/crates/v/distant-ssh2.svg [distant_crates_lnk]: https://crates.io/crates/distant-ssh2 [distant_doc_img]: https://docs.rs/distant-ssh2/badge.svg [distant_doc_lnk]: https://docs.rs/distant-ssh2 [distant_rustc_img]: https://img.shields.io/badge/distant_ssh2-rustc_1.51+-lightgray.svg [distant_rustc_lnk]: https://blog.rust-lang.org/2021/03/25/Rust-1.51.0.html Library provides native ssh integration into the [`distant`](https://github.com/chipsenkbeil/distant) binary. 🚧 **(Alpha stage software) This library is in rapid development and may break or change frequently!** 🚧 ## Details The `distant-ssh2` library supplies functionality to - Asynchronous in nature, powered by [`tokio`](https://tokio.rs/) - Data is serialized to send across the wire via [`CBOR`](https://cbor.io/) - Encryption & authentication are handled via [XChaCha20Poly1305](https://tools.ietf.org/html/rfc8439) for an authenticated encryption scheme via [RustCrypto/ChaCha20Poly1305](https://github.com/RustCrypto/AEADs/tree/master/chacha20poly1305) ## Installation You can import the dependency by adding the following to your `Cargo.toml`: ```toml [dependencies] distant-ssh2 = "0.16" ``` ## Examples Below is an example of connecting to an ssh server and producing a distant session that uses ssh without a distant server binary: ```rust use distant_ssh2::Ssh2Session; // Using default ssh session arguments to establish a connection let mut ssh_session = Ssh2Session::connect("example.com", Default::default()).expect("Failed to connect"); // Authenticating with the server is a separate step // 1. You can pass defaults and authentication and host verification will // be done over stderr // 2. You can provide your own handlers for programmatic engagement ssh_session.authenticate(Default::default()).await.expect("Failed to authenticate"); // Convert into an ssh client session (no distant server required) let session = ssh_session.into_ssh_client_session().await.expect("Failed to convert session"); ``` Below is an example of connecting to an ssh server and producing a distant session that spawns a distant server binary and then connects to it: ```rust use distant_ssh2::Ssh2Session; // Using default ssh session arguments to establish a connection let mut ssh_session = Ssh2Session::connect("example.com", Default::default()).expect("Failed to connect"); // Authenticating with the server is a separate step // 1. You can pass defaults and authentication and host verification will // be done over stderr // 2. You can provide your own handlers for programmatic engagement ssh_session.authenticate(Default::default()).await.expect("Failed to authenticate"); // Convert into a distant session, which involves spawning a distant server // using the current ssh connection and then establishing a new connection // to the distant server // // This takes in `IntoDistantSessionOpts` to specify the server's bin path, // arguments, timeout, and whether or not to spawn using a login shell let session = ssh_session.into_distant_session(Default::default()).await.expect("Failed to convert session"); ``` ## License This project is licensed under either of Apache License, Version 2.0, (LICENSE-APACHE or [apache-license][apache-license]) MIT license (LICENSE-MIT or [mit-license][mit-license]) at your option.
